O'Shea v. Warden Ramirez
Petitioner: Ricky O'Shea
Respondent: Warden Ramirez
Case Number: 1:2020cv00333
Filed: June 29, 2020
Court: US District Court for the District of Idaho
Presiding Judge: Ronald E Bush
Nature of Suit: Habeas Corpus (General)
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. ยง 2254
Jury Demanded By: None
